James Comey’s quote—“The promise I’ve tried to honor my entire career, that the rule of law and the design of the founders, right, the oversight of courts and the oversight of Congress will be at the heart of what the FBI does”—highlights Comey’s commitment to maintaining the integrity of the FBI by upholding core democratic principles. He stresses that throughout his career, he has aimed to ensure that the FBI operates within the framework established by the U.S. Constitution, adhering to the rule of law and the constitutional design laid out by the founders of the nation.

The origin of this quote can be traced to Comey’s tenure as the Director of the FBI. His remarks reflect his belief that the FBI must be accountable to the law and act in accordance with the checks and balances system established by the founders. The oversight of both the courts and Congress ensures that the FBI does not exceed its mandate and that its actions remain transparent and subject to scrutiny, safeguarding individual rights and upholding democratic values.

By mentioning the rule of law, oversight, and the founders, Comey underscores the foundational principles that govern the actions of government agencies like the FBI. His reference to Congress and the courts emphasizes the importance of a system of checks and balances, where each branch of government plays a role in overseeing the actions of others to ensure fairness, justice, and accountability.

Ultimately, Comey’s quote is a declaration of his dedication to maintaining the FBI’s role as a law enforcement agency that operates within the boundaries set by the U.S. Constitution. He emphasizes that justice, transparency, and accountability must always be prioritized, ensuring that the FBI remains a trusted institution that serves the public while respecting individual rights and freedoms.
